jqueryonclick不';在我的网站上不起作用,但在JSFIDLE上起作用
Herru Stackoverflow 我不熟悉jQuery。我在JSFIDLE上的代码可以工作,但在我的网站上不工作。我不明白为什么我的代码(如下)在我的网站上不起作用,但在jsfiddle()上起作用jqueryonclick不';在我的网站上不起作用,但在JSFIDLE上起作用,jquery,Jquery,Herru Stackoverflow 我不熟悉jQuery。我在JSFIDLE上的代码可以工作,但在我的网站上不工作。我不明白为什么我的代码(如下)在我的网站上不起作用,但在jsfiddle()上起作用 $(“#子菜单”)。单击(函数(){ $(“#子菜单内容”).toggle(); }); #移动式电梯{ 背景色:#0079a8; 颜色:白色!重要; 字号:18px; 边缘底部:10px; } #移动式电梯a{ 颜色:白色!重要; 左边距:15px; } #移动式电梯#按钮{ 边框底部:2
$(“#子菜单”)。单击(函数(){
$(“#子菜单内容”).toggle();
});
#移动式电梯{
背景色:#0079a8;
颜色:白色!重要;
字号:18px;
边缘底部:10px;
}
#移动式电梯a{
颜色:白色!重要;
左边距:15px;
}
#移动式电梯#按钮{
边框底部:2个实心#E1E6FA;
}
#子菜单内容{
显示:无;
}
产品
你好
我只是想创建一个移动导航栏
function tog()
{
$("#submenu-content").toggle();
}
为切换操作添加函数“tog”。并使用id为'submenu'的span中的onclick元素分配事件处理程序函数'tog'
<span id="submenu" onclick='tog()' >
为切换操作添加函数“tog”。并使用id为'submenu'的span中的onclick元素分配事件处理程序函数'tog'
<span id="submenu" onclick='tog()' >
始终尝试在页面末尾加载
jQuery
和JS
脚本,就好像DOM
未就绪一样,脚本将无法工作。或者你可以把它们包在里面-
$(document).ready(function(){
//your code
});
因为它将使脚本等待直到
DOM
准备就绪。始终尝试在页面末尾加载jQuery
和JS
脚本,就像DOM
未准备就绪一样,脚本将无法工作。或者你可以把它们包在里面-
$(document).ready(function(){
//your code
});
因为它将使脚本等待直到
DOM
就绪。将单击事件放入DOM就绪
功能中
像这样:
$(document).ready(function(){
$("#submenu").click(function () {
$("#submenu-content").toggle();
});
});
如果您在jsfiddle
中看到,则可以在domready
或加载时等中编写函数。这就是单击事件在jsfiddle
中工作的原因,而不是在网站中
Put单击DOM ready
function中的事件
像这样:
$(document).ready(function(){
$("#submenu").click(function () {
$("#submenu-content").toggle();
});
});
如果您在jsfiddle
中看到,则可以在domready
或加载时等中编写函数。这就是单击事件在jsfiddle
中工作的原因,而不是在网站中
你能检查一下吗?我有你的小提琴的更新http://jsfiddle.net/vt9115vw/1/
一定要让我知道它是否适用于您的网站。您的问题与此链接相同。您可以检查此链接吗?我有更新您的小提琴http://jsfiddle.net/vt9115vw/1/
请务必让我知道它是否适用于您的站点。您的问题与此链接相同